Auth bypass in Portainer CE <=2.44.0 allows low-priv users to gain root on Docker hosts.

common questions

Is CVE-2026-72533 being exploited?

Not confirmed. CVE-2026-72533 does not appear in CISA's Known Exploited Vulnerabilities catalog, which records only exploitation that has been observed and reported publicly. That is evidence of absence of a report, not evidence the flaw is unattacked. EPSS currently estimates a 0.40% prob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.

How severe is CVE-2026-72533?

CVE-2026-72533 is rated High with a CVSS score of 8.8. Severity describes how bad exploitation would be, not how likely it is: pair it with exploitation evidence before deciding what to patch first.

Is there a patch for CVE-2026-72533?

Not known from our data. No patch reference has been recorded for CVE-2026-72533, which is not the same as no patch existing — a fix may have shipped without a tagged reference, or after this record was written. The vendor advisory is the only authority on whether a fix exists, and mitigations may be available regardless.

What does CVE-2026-72533 affect?

CVE-2026-72533 affects Portainer CE <= 2.44.0, Docker hosts managed via Portainer proxy. Confirm the exact affected versions against the vendor advisory before deciding you are exposed.

What should I do about CVE-2026-72533?

Restrict Portainer access, isolate hosts, rotate host credentials, and apply vendor patch when available.

affected
Portainer CE <= 2.44.0Docker hosts managed via Portainer proxy
impact

Authenticated low-priv user can bypass proxy auth via non-canonical URLs to obtain root on the underlying Docker host.
